1:1 Scale 1940 Ford Coupe Model Kit

1:1 Scale 1940 Ford Coupe Model Kit (Images courtesy St. Joe Valley Street Rod Club)
By Andrew Liszewski

Members of the St. Joe Valley Street Rod Club from South Bend, Indiana apparently have a lot of free time on their hands. For the 47th annual Cavalcade of Wheels that took place in South Bend they created this 1:1 scale version of a 1940 Ford Coupe model kit. The box which was constructed with the help of a local large format printer is 14 feet long and 6 feet high and holds an actual unassembled Ford Coupe.

In fact they even went as far as to mount the engine block, heads and other chrome pieces into large “part trees” to complete the whole model effect. I have to admit the whole setup looks pretty impressive but from my experience the only thing that’s missing is a giant hand with fingers covered in model glue and the Testor’s paint spilled all over my parent’s dining room table.
